Biographie de l'auteur

Malcolm Timms was born in Woodford Green, Essex in 1946. On leaving school he trained for three years at Brentwood College of Education before commencing a teaching career. At college his main subject was art and craft specialising in claycraft. However, his interests extended to other arts disciplines and he became a keen member of the college drama society. His fi rst teaching post was at Long Ridings Junior School, where he became head of Music, and formed a school orchestra. With this orchestra he enjoyed considerable success in local and national festivals and recognition as a composer and arranger. In 1981 he moved to John Ray Junior School, Braintree and once again formed a school orchestra. His compositions and arrangements of children's music brought national success to his new school. Malcolm believes that the arts disciplines inter-relate and so decided to try his hand at poetry. He hopes they will bring amusement and pleasure to the reader. This, my second book of twenty-one poems has been illustrated as the fi rst by Sarah Carpenter.
